Durapipe Takes The Strain
The Durapipe Sediment Strainer removes solid impurities by means of a filter screen mechanism during fluid conveyencing and is designed to meet simple installation and maintenance requirements.

Socket union ends allow for the easy changeability of sediment strainers in line and the strainer element can be replaced by simply unscrewing the end cap and removing and replacing the strainer.
Sizes range from 1/2" (20mm) to 2" (63mm) and pressure rated at 16 bars.
All Durapipe ABS fittings are suitable for conveying cold-water applications down to -40C while Corzan is suitable for high temperature chemicals up to 100C.
Durapipe Sediment Strainers provide EPDM seals as standard and FPM is available as an option.
